diff options
Diffstat (limited to 'arch/arm64/boot/dts')
7 files changed, 13 insertions, 5 deletions
| diff --git a/arch/arm64/boot/dts/nvidia/tegra186-p2771-0000.dts b/arch/arm64/boot/dts/nvidia/tegra186-p2771-0000.dts index 9f5f5e1fa82e..683743f81849 100644 --- a/arch/arm64/boot/dts/nvidia/tegra186-p2771-0000.dts +++ b/arch/arm64/boot/dts/nvidia/tegra186-p2771-0000.dts @@ -10,7 +10,7 @@  	model = "NVIDIA Jetson TX2 Developer Kit";  	compatible = "nvidia,p2771-0000", "nvidia,tegra186"; -	aconnect { +	aconnect@2900000 {  		status = "okay";  		dma-controller@2930000 { diff --git a/arch/arm64/boot/dts/nvidia/tegra186-p3310.dtsi b/arch/arm64/boot/dts/nvidia/tegra186-p3310.dtsi index fd9177447711..fcd71bfc6707 100644 --- a/arch/arm64/boot/dts/nvidia/tegra186-p3310.dtsi +++ b/arch/arm64/boot/dts/nvidia/tegra186-p3310.dtsi @@ -23,7 +23,7 @@  	};  	chosen { -		bootargs = "earlycon console=ttyS0,115200n8"; +		bootargs = "earlycon console=ttyS0,115200n8 fw_devlink=on";  		stdout-path = "serial0:115200n8";  	}; diff --git a/arch/arm64/boot/dts/nvidia/tegra186.dtsi b/arch/arm64/boot/dts/nvidia/tegra186.dtsi index 02b26b39cedc..9f75bbf00cf7 100644 --- a/arch/arm64/boot/dts/nvidia/tegra186.dtsi +++ b/arch/arm64/boot/dts/nvidia/tegra186.dtsi @@ -73,7 +73,7 @@  		snps,rxpbl = <8>;  	}; -	aconnect { +	aconnect@2900000 {  		compatible = "nvidia,tegra186-aconnect",  			     "nvidia,tegra210-aconnect";  		clocks = <&bpmp TEGRA186_CLK_APE>, diff --git a/arch/arm64/boot/dts/nvidia/tegra194-p2972-0000.dts b/arch/arm64/boot/dts/nvidia/tegra194-p2972-0000.dts index 2888efc42ba1..d618f197a1d3 100644 --- a/arch/arm64/boot/dts/nvidia/tegra194-p2972-0000.dts +++ b/arch/arm64/boot/dts/nvidia/tegra194-p2972-0000.dts @@ -651,6 +651,8 @@  				reg = <0x1a>;  				interrupt-parent = <&gpio>;  				interrupts = <TEGRA194_MAIN_GPIO(S, 5) GPIO_ACTIVE_HIGH>; +				clocks = <&bpmp TEGRA194_CLK_AUD_MCLK>; +				clock-names = "mclk";  				realtek,jd-src = <2>;  				sound-name-prefix = "CVB-RT"; @@ -658,7 +660,6 @@  					rt5658_ep: endpoint {  						remote-endpoint = <&i2s1_dap_ep>;  						mclk-fs = <256>; -						clocks = <&bpmp TEGRA194_CLK_AUD_MCLK>;  					};  				};  			}; diff --git a/arch/arm64/boot/dts/nvidia/tegra194-p3668-0000.dtsi b/arch/arm64/boot/dts/nvidia/tegra194-p3668-0000.dtsi index 7da3d48cb410..14da4206ea66 100644 --- a/arch/arm64/boot/dts/nvidia/tegra194-p3668-0000.dtsi +++ b/arch/arm64/boot/dts/nvidia/tegra194-p3668-0000.dtsi @@ -5,6 +5,10 @@  	model = "NVIDIA Jetson Xavier NX (SD-card)";  	compatible = "nvidia,p3668-0000", "nvidia,tegra194"; +	aliases { +		mmc0 = "/bus@0/mmc@3400000"; +	}; +  	bus@0 {  		/* SDMMC1 (SD/MMC) */  		mmc@3400000 { diff --git a/arch/arm64/boot/dts/nvidia/tegra194-p3668-0001.dtsi b/arch/arm64/boot/dts/nvidia/tegra194-p3668-0001.dtsi index b7808648cfe4..f5a9ebbfb12f 100644 --- a/arch/arm64/boot/dts/nvidia/tegra194-p3668-0001.dtsi +++ b/arch/arm64/boot/dts/nvidia/tegra194-p3668-0001.dtsi @@ -5,6 +5,10 @@  	model = "NVIDIA Jetson Xavier NX (eMMC)";  	compatible = "nvidia,p3668-0001", "nvidia,tegra194"; +	aliases { +		mmc0 = "/bus@0/mmc@3460000"; +	}; +  	bus@0 {  		/* SDMMC4 (eMMC) */  		mmc@3460000 { diff --git a/arch/arm64/boot/dts/nvidia/tegra194-p3668.dtsi b/arch/arm64/boot/dts/nvidia/tegra194-p3668.dtsi index 4f12721c332b..f16b0aa8a374 100644 --- a/arch/arm64/boot/dts/nvidia/tegra194-p3668.dtsi +++ b/arch/arm64/boot/dts/nvidia/tegra194-p3668.dtsi @@ -14,7 +14,6 @@  		i2c5 = "/bus@0/i2c@31c0000";  		i2c6 = "/bus@0/i2c@c250000";  		i2c7 = "/bus@0/i2c@31e0000"; -		mmc0 = "/bus@0/mmc@3460000";  		rtc0 = "/bpmp/i2c/pmic@3c";  		rtc1 = "/bus@0/rtc@c2a0000";  		serial0 = &tcu; |